Source code for pydm.widgets.frame

from qtpy.QtWidgets import QFrame
from qtpy.QtCore import Property
from .base import PyDMWidget


[docs]class PyDMFrame(QFrame, PyDMWidget): """ QFrame with support for alarms This class inherits from QFrame and PyDMWidget. Parameters ---------- parent : QWidget The parent widget for the Label init_channel : str, optional The channel to be used by the widget. """ def __init__(self, parent=None, init_channel=None): QFrame.__init__(self, parent) PyDMWidget.__init__(self, init_channel=init_channel) self._disable_on_disconnect = False self.alarmSensitiveBorder = False @Property(bool) def disableOnDisconnect(self): """ Whether or not the PyDMFrame should be disabled in case the channel is disconnected. Returns ------- disable : bool The configured value """ return self._disable_on_disconnect @disableOnDisconnect.setter def disableOnDisconnect(self, new_val): """ Whether or not the PyDMFrame should be disabled in case the channel is disconnected. Parameters ---------- new_val : bool The new configuration to use """ if self._disable_on_disconnect != bool(new_val): self._disable_on_disconnect = new_val self.check_enable_state()
[docs] def check_enable_state(self): """ Checks whether or not the widget should be disable. This method also disables the widget and add a Tool Tip with the reason why it is disabled. """ if hasattr(self, "_disable_on_disconnect") and self._disable_on_disconnect: PyDMWidget.check_enable_state(self) else: self.setEnabled(True)
